By Product Type
Fixed Wing Drones:
Fixed wing drones represent a significant segment of the consumer drone market, primarily due to their ability to cover large areas efficiently. Unlike rotary blade drones, fixed wing models benefit from longer flight times and greater distances, making them ideal for applications such as surveying and mapping. These drones are generally designed for more specialized tasks, which could include agricultural monitoring and environmental assessments. As advancements in battery technology continue, the operational capacity of fixed wing drones is expected to improve, further driving their adoption in various sectors. The fixed-wing segment appeals to users who require extended flight times and a stable platform for high-end cameras, thus enhancing the overall capabilities of drone technology.
Rotary Blade Drones:
Rotary blade drones, also known as multirotors, are the most widely recognized type of consumer drones. They are characterized by their ability to take off and land vertically, which allows for flexible operation in various environments. This type of drone is exceptionally popular among hobbyists and professionals for aerial photography and videography due to their stability and maneuverability. They can hover in one spot and perform complex aerial maneuvers, making them suitable for capturing dynamic shots. As the technology behind rotary blade drones evolves, features such as obstacle avoidance and autonomous flight are becoming standard, enhancing their usability for both casual and professional applications.
Hybrid Drones:
Hybrid drones combine the characteristics of both fixed wing and rotary blade drones, offering an innovative solution that maximizes the advantages of each type. These drones are capable of vertical takeoff and landing (VTOL) while also being able to fly long distances at higher speeds like fixed-wing drones. This flexibility makes hybrid drones appealing for various applications, ranging from surveying to search and rescue operations. Their unique design allows for longer flight times compared to traditional rotary drones, making them suitable for tasks that require extensive aerial monitoring. As demand for multi-functional drones increases, hybrid models are expected to gain a substantial share of the consumer drone market.
Nano Drones:
Nano drones are compact and lightweight, often designed for indoor use or beginner pilots. With their small size, they can maneuver in tight spaces, making them ideal for recreational use and educational purposes. These drones typically come equipped with basic features and are often used for playful activities, including drone racing and obstacle courses. The rising interest among younger audiences and families has led to an increase in demand for nano drones, as they are both affordable and portable. As technology continues to improve, we can expect enhancements in camera quality and flight capabilities, which will further broaden the appeal of nano drones in the market.
Racing Drones:
Racing drones have carved a niche in the consumer drone market, driven primarily by the growing popularity of drone racing as a competitive sport. These drones are designed for speed and agility, featuring advanced features that allow for rapid maneuvers and quick response times. Racing drones often come without built-in cameras to reduce weight, prioritizing performance over multimedia capabilities. As the drone racing community grows, interest in customized and high-performance racing drones is expected to soar. Additionally, the support from organized racing events and competitions provides a platform for enthusiasts, further fueling the market for racing drones.
By Application
Photography and Videography:
The application of drones for photography and videography has been a primary driver of the consumer drone market. Equipped with high-quality cameras and stabilization technology, these drones allow users to capture stunning aerial shots that were once only possible with expensive equipment like helicopters. From personal use, such as capturing memorable moments during vacations or events, to professional applications like real estate marketing and filmmaking, the demand for drones in this segment continues to grow. Furthermore, advancements in camera technology, including 4K resolution and 360-degree views, are enhancing the capabilities of drones in this sector, attracting more enthusiasts and professionals alike.
Recreation and Hobby:
The recreational use of drones has surged in popularity, becoming a favorite hobby for many individuals worldwide. This segment encompasses various activities, such as casual flying, drone racing, and aerial photography for personal enjoyment. The increasing accessibility of affordable drones has encouraged new users to explore this hobby, leading to an expanding community of enthusiasts. Additionally, manufacturers are introducing user-friendly models that require minimal technical expertise, allowing even the most novice users to enjoy flying drones. The rise of social media platforms, where drone enthusiasts share their aerial footage, is also contributing to the popularity of drones in this segment, as users seek to document and broadcast their experiences.
Surveillance and Security:
Drones have found notable applications in surveillance and security, providing an efficient means of monitoring large areas with minimal human resources. This application is relevant for both commercial and private entities, as drones can be utilized for real-time surveillance of facilities, events, and public spaces. The integration of advanced technologies such as thermal imaging and automated tracking systems enhances their effectiveness in monitoring activities and identifying potential threats. As security concerns grow globally, the market for drones in this sector is expected to expand, with more organizations recognizing the advantages of aerial surveillance over traditional methods. Consequently, advancements in drone technology aim to improve their operational capabilities for security applications.
Precision Agriculture:
Precision agriculture is emerging as a transformative application for drones, allowing farmers to monitor crops with unprecedented accuracy and efficiency. Drones equipped with multispectral sensors can capture data on crop health, moisture levels, and growth patterns, enabling farmers to make informed decisions regarding irrigation, fertilization, and pest management. This technology not only promotes sustainable practices but also enhances productivity and yield. As more farmers adopt precision agriculture techniques, the demand for drones tailored to agricultural applications is expected to rise. Moreover, the incorporation of artificial intelligence and data analysis software with drone imagery will further elevate their role in modern farming practices.
Others:
Aside from the primary applications mentioned, there are various other uses for consumer drones, including disaster response, infrastructure inspection, and environmental monitoring. Drones are increasingly being deployed in search and rescue missions, providing real-time aerial imagery in areas that may be difficult for human responders to access. They are also being used to inspect power lines, pipelines, and bridges, allowing for timely maintenance and reducing the risks associated with traditional inspection methods. Moreover, environmental organizations are utilizing drones for wildlife monitoring, forest management, and assessing the impacts of climate change. As drone technology continues to evolve, new applications will likely emerge, broadening their market reach.

Threats
Despite the promising growth outlook for the consumer drone market, there are significant threats that could impede its progress. One of the primary concerns is the tightening of regulations surrounding drone usage. As drone technology becomes more prevalent, governments worldwide are introducing stricter regulations to ensure safety and privacy. This may include limitations on where drones can be flown and requirements for registration and certification that could hinder market growth. Additionally, the potential for misuse of drones, such as unauthorized surveillance or illegal activities, poses a threat to public safety and could lead to a backlash against drone use. Companies must stay informed about regulatory changes and adapt to ensure compliance while also addressing public concerns regarding privacy and safety.
Another critical threat to the consumer drone market is intense competition among manufacturers. As the market grows, new players continually enter the industry, leading to price wars and reduced profit margins. Established companies must innovate and differentiate their products to maintain their market positions while facing pressure from lower-cost alternatives. Moreover, the rapid pace of technological advancements means that companies must continuously invest in research and development to stay relevant. Failure to keep up with trends and consumer preferences could result in losing market share to more agile competitors. Thus, the ongoing competitive landscape presents both challenges and opportunities for businesses operating in the consumer drone market.
